About OCSiAl

OCSiAl is the only industrial producer of graphene nanotubes, a unique energy transition material. The company offers unmatched scalable production and sales pipeline of this revolutionary product.

  • Transformational 
material

    OCSiAl’s graphene nanotubes, branded TUBALL™, provide an enhanced set of properties that is augmenting EV technologies and many other industries.

  • Patented
 production process

    80 patents and patent applications in >40 countries, R&D team of 69.

  • Strong 
commercial team

    more than 90 experienced members in 20 countries with strong relationship with top Lithium-ion battery manufacturers and many other key industry players.

  • Strong
 and growing
 pipeline

    more than 1,500 companies are developing products containing OCSiAl nanotubes.

  • Mass production

    the current production capacity of 90 tonnes of nanotubes is already enough to transform the batteries of more than 1 mln electric cars.

E-mobility & beyond

Graphene nanotubes are a unique material, able to enhance the overall performance of Lithium-ion batteries and make the EV battery revolution possible. Notably, graphene nanotubes accelerate next-generation electric cars enhancements including:

Up to
30%
improved energy efficiency
Up to
25%
weight reduction

The accelerating global adoption of EVs will benefit from the properties of OCSiAl's graphene nanotubes, which fortify silicon anodes and enable their mass production. EV batteries with TUBALL™ nanotubes are already in serial production by a number of leading Li-ion battery makers. Graphene nanotubes have multiple applications across the auto industry and other segments. OCSiAl is partnering with manufacturers on various products.
